Abstract
This paper discusses the full implication inference of fuzzy reasoning. For all residuated implications induced by left continuous t-norms, unified α-triple I algorithms are constructed to generalize the known results. As the corollaries of the main results of this paper, some special algorithms can be easily derived based on four important residuated implications. These algorithms would be beneficial to applications of fuzzy reasoning. Based on properties of residuated implications, the proofs of the many conclusions are greatly simplified.
